At the time, he just wanted a small keepsake.

Later, when Lizetta left Zion City, he gathered all the stray hairs from her pillow, plucked a few of his own, and tied the three of them together into a bundle. He folded it into the handkerchief and carried it with him always.

He never expected it would serve a purpose like this today.

Remington lowered his head, his gaze locked on the ultrasound scan laid out before him, little Joy's face clearly visible on the paper.

He reached out to touch it, his voice completely raw.

"Joy, you have to be alive. Mom and Dad miss you so, so much. Don't let Dad's hopes be in vain, okay?"

At the police station.

Eartha had eventually been beaten into unconsciousness, discovered by the guarding officers, and transferred to the infirmary.

When she regained consciousness, agonizing pain racked her entire body. It felt as though dense rows of nails had been hammered into her very bones.

She barely let out a groan before a freezing voice pierced the air in front of her.

"You swapped Joy out. He's alive."

The tone was terrifyingly cold and absolute.

Eartha's mind was still in a fog, her thoughts entirely scrambled.

Hearing this, shock seized her chest, and her eyes snapped open in pure reflex.

For a split second, her gaze screamed blatant disbelief, confusion, panic, and dread.

She even blurted out, "How did you..."

But as her vision cleared and she recognized she was in the police infirmary—and saw Remington standing just a few feet away, glaring down at her with lethal intent—all her memories came rushing back.

Her expression immediately stiffened, and her words died in her throat.

"Mr. Dashiell truly is resourceful. Cough, cough... To beat me half to death and still stroll into a police station like you own the place."

Eartha sneered in mockery.
